Output 80c64987e980d7cbe4ed107f4ed3383115858910b36e8a2f789e6db7b44380a4:0

value
973637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a4adbae66ed6a3c28571f75e93a41d154d37c0b OP_EQUALVERIFY OP_CHECKSIG
address
16KDsMtmBPY5bgFZUNzsaEPNeCQSFcyz6L
transaction
80c64987e980d7cbe4ed107f4ed3383115858910b36e8a2f789e6db7b44380a4
spent
true